On 2010-08-11 19:37 +0100, Chad Brown wrote:
> This has been broken since Chong made the `Selection Changes' in the
> middle of last month.
>
> I haven't dug into it yet because I've been traveling, and because you
> can work-around the problem by repeating the operation a second time
> -- i.e. M-w M-w works as M-w should work.
>
> Hope that helps, *Chad
Sorry to jump into the discussion.
I think I have reported this bug quite a while ago when I was using the
ns-port. The problem is when your pasteboard contains an image and try
to paste it into emacs, you get the error. In mac-port, you can paste
image into a buffer so I have never seen this error again.
